This role serves as the Owner’s Representative and central point of accountability for large-scale, mission-critical construction projects, with a strong focus on data center facilities. You will provide technical oversight, strategic project management, and proactive issue resolution across the full project lifecycle—from site selection and design through construction, commissioning, and turnover. By coordinating architects, engineers, contractors, vendors, and operations teams, you will safeguard the Owner’s investment and ensure each facility meets long-term performance, resiliency, and compliance requirements.
ResponsibilitiesThis role operates within large-scale construction and data center project environments, spanning the full project lifecycle from early planning through commissioning and turnover. You will work closely with architects, engineers, general contractors, specialty trade contractors, equipment vendors, commissioning authorities, and operations teams. The position involves a mix of office-based work for planning, documentation, and reporting, as well as frequent on-site presence to monitor construction activities, safety performance, and technical installations. The work environment emphasizes safety, adherence to site-specific environmental protocols, and coordination of complex MEP and mission-critical systems. Project schedules may be fast-track, requiring careful coordination, responsiveness to issues, and flexibility in managing milestones and testing activities.
